Output 2183056a31e8966583bdf41172c76cd5604c4d87e672aa7e86f660731830a751:1

value
997256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e17fe0fc65411d8aebfc83c99c1fa19518c75afa OP_EQUALVERIFY OP_CHECKSIG
address
1MZLELjRW1Rg4tRyCRoCezAFYiyZSfY7BA
transaction
2183056a31e8966583bdf41172c76cd5604c4d87e672aa7e86f660731830a751
confirmations
151122
spent
true